sql数据库包含什么意思
-
SQL数据库是指使用结构化查询语言(Structured Query Language)进行操作和管理的数据库。SQL数据库通常由以下几个方面组成:
-
数据库管理系统(DBMS):SQL数据库需要使用DBMS来管理和操作数据。DBMS是一种软件,用于创建、修改、查询和删除数据库中的数据。常见的SQL数据库管理系统包括MySQL、Oracle、Microsoft SQL Server和PostgreSQL等。
-
数据表(Table):数据表是SQL数据库中最基本的组成部分。它由行和列组成,用于存储和组织数据。每个数据表都有一个唯一的名称,并且每个列都有一个特定的数据类型,如整数、字符、日期等。
-
数据行(Row):数据行是数据表中的每个记录。每个数据行包含一组相关的数据,每列对应一个属性。数据行是根据表的定义来存储和检索数据的基本单位。
-
数据列(Column):数据列是数据表中的每个属性。每个数据列定义了该属性的数据类型和约束条件,如唯一性、非空等。数据列用于描述数据的特定特征。
-
数据查询(Query):SQL数据库使用结构化查询语言(SQL)来进行数据查询。SQL提供了一系列的查询语句,如SELECT、INSERT、UPDATE和DELETE,用于从数据库中检索、插入、更新和删除数据。
总之,SQL数据库是一种使用结构化查询语言进行操作和管理的数据库系统。它包含了数据库管理系统、数据表、数据行、数据列和数据查询等组成部分。通过SQL语句,可以对数据库中的数据进行各种操作和查询。
1年前 -
-
SQL(Structured Query Language)是结构化查询语言的缩写,是一种用于管理关系型数据库系统的标准语言。SQL数据库是指使用SQL语言进行操作和管理的数据库。
SQL数据库包含以下几个方面的内容:
-
数据库管理系统(Database Management System,简称DBMS):SQL数据库需要使用数据库管理系统来存储和管理数据。常见的SQL数据库管理系统有MySQL、Oracle、SQL Server等。
-
数据库:数据库是一个组织和存储数据的容器,可以将数据按照特定的结构和关系进行存储。数据库中的数据以表(Table)的形式进行组织,每个表由多个列(Column)组成,每个列存储一个特定的数据类型。
-
表:表是数据库中最基本的组织单位,用于存储具有相同结构的数据。表由多个列组成,每个列定义了一个特定的数据类型和约束条件。每行数据都是表中的一个记录。
-
列:列是表中的一个属性,用于存储特定类型的数据。每个列都有一个名称和一个数据类型,可以定义列的长度、约束条件和默认值。
-
行:行是表中的一个记录,存储了一组相关的数据。每行数据按照表的结构进行组织,每个列存储一个属性的值。行可以根据某个列或多个列的值进行检索和操作。
-
主键:主键是表中用于唯一标识每个记录的列或一组列。主键的值在表中必须是唯一的,并且不能为空。
-
外键:外键是表中用于建立表与表之间关系的列或一组列。外键引用了其他表中的主键,用于建立表之间的关联和约束。
-
索引:索引是用于提高数据库查询性能的数据结构。索引可以根据某个列或多个列的值快速定位到具有特定值的记录,加快数据检索的速度。
-
视图:视图是数据库中的虚拟表,是基于一个或多个表的查询结果集。通过创建视图,可以将复杂的查询逻辑封装成简单的查询,提供了数据的安全性和简化了数据访问。
-
触发器:触发器是数据库中的一种特殊对象,用于在表上定义一些自动执行的操作。当满足触发器定义的条件时,触发器会自动执行相应的操作,如插入、更新或删除数据。
总之,SQL数据库是通过SQL语言进行操作和管理的一种数据库系统。它包含了数据库管理系统、数据库、表、列、行、主键、外键、索引、视图和触发器等组成部分,用于存储和管理数据,提供了高效的数据访问和查询功能。
1年前 -
-
SQL是Structured Query Language(结构化查询语言)的缩写,是一种用于管理关系型数据库的标准语言。SQL数据库是指使用SQL语言进行数据操作和管理的数据库。
SQL数据库包含以下几个方面的内容:
-
数据库管理系统(DBMS):SQL数据库需要使用数据库管理系统来管理和操作数据。常见的SQL数据库管理系统有MySQL、Oracle、SQL Server等。
-
数据库:数据库是一个集合,用于存储和组织数据。数据库可以包含一个或多个表,每个表由一系列的行和列组成。
-
表:表是数据库中的一个基本组成单位,用于存储数据。表由一系列的行和列组成,每行表示一个记录,每列表示一个字段。
-
列(字段):列是表中的一个组成部分,用于存储特定类型的数据。每个列都有一个名称和数据类型,可以根据需要定义约束条件,如唯一性、非空等。
-
行(记录):行是表中的一个记录,包含一组字段的值。每行的值必须符合表中定义的约束条件。
-
索引:索引是用于提高查询效率的数据结构。通过在表中的一列或多列上创建索引,可以加快查询的速度。
-
视图:视图是基于表的查询结果的虚拟表。视图可以隐藏底层表的结构,简化复杂的查询操作,并提供更易读和易用的接口。
-
存储过程:存储过程是一组预编译的SQL语句,通过存储在数据库中的程序来执行特定的任务。存储过程可以接受参数并返回结果。
-
触发器:触发器是一种特殊的存储过程,它会在表上的特定操作(如插入、更新、删除)发生时自动触发执行。
-
事务:事务是数据库中执行的一系列操作的逻辑单元。事务可以保证一组操作要么全部执行成功,要么全部失败,保持数据库的一致性和完整性。
SQL数据库具有灵活性、可扩展性和高效性的特点,被广泛应用于各种类型的应用程序和企业中。通过SQL语言的操作,可以方便地对数据库进行查询、插入、更新和删除等操作。
1年前 -